What was the original name of Van Halen?

In 1973, Mammoth officially changed its name to Van Halen. According to Roth, this was his brainchild.

Was Van Halen ever named Mammoth?

Bloodlines were so crucial to Van Halen's chemistry that it's hard to imagine the band being named anything else. But they actually went by something slightly less subtle before Alex and Eddie Van Halen begrudgingly adopted their last names as a now-iconic moniker: Mammoth.

Why is Wolfgang Van Halen's band called Mammoth?

Wolfgang Van Halen chose the band's name to be Mammoth WVH, as a derivative of his father's first band named Mammoth, which eventually evolved into the legendary Van Halen.

Was David Lee Roth kicked out of Van Halen?

According to Monk, Roth formally parted ways with his Van Halen bandmates in August 1985 (although an urban legend persists that it was April 1, April Fool's Day), taking with him 60 Van Halen employees, including VH Head of Security, Ed Andersen.

Did Van Halen open up for Black Sabbath?

On May 16, 1978, a relatively unknown band called Van Halen opened for Black Sabbath. The young band had just released its debut self-tiled album, but Sabbath singer Ozzy Osbourne knew little about the group.
